The organ and piano are both keyboard instruments that produce sound through the striking of keys However, they differ in several aspects The organ is a large, complex instrument that uses air to produce sound

It has multiple keyboards, or manuals, and a wide range of stops that control different sounds and tones The piano, on the other hand, is a. Key differences to help you decide type of instrument a piano is both a string and percussion instrument

It produces sound by hammers striking the strings and, in turn, sending vibrations through the soundboard More specifically, this crossover between the two instrument families makes the piano a chordophone instrument Acoustic pianos rely entirely on this mechanical. A piano is generally considered a member of the percussion musical family, while an organ falls in with the woodwinds, electronic and even the brass families

The main difference between the function of the two during performance is percussion versus air power. Key and pedal differences one of the most noticeable disparities between these two instruments lies in their keyboards and pedals Pianos are characterized by weighted keys that respond to touch, allowing for nuanced expression and dynamics.
